So, with that, here are two easy ways to build more trust with your audience aka your current and future clients:

  1. Stop using preset instagram filters. Please. If you are still digging the iphone photo style of posting imagery in the moment, but want to spruce up your images, download an app like Snapseed. 

  1. Allow your audience to catch a clear feel on the essence of the product or the offering by revisiting your mission statement or writing down three keywords that you want to translate. Then, everytime you post a photo, ask yourself if it represents at least one of those words or evokes a feeling that is related to your mission statement.
